Metropolis algorithm 1 start from some initial parameter value c 2 evaluate the unnormalized posterior p c 3 propose a new parameter value random draw from a jump distribution centered on the current parameter value 4 evaluate the new unnormalized posterior p 5 decide whether or not to accept the new value. The metropolis algorithm says that one suggests a move from i to j and then accepts the move with probability one if j is more likely than i, that is, if pjpi 1.
